What must happen before scheduling?
BICSI ICT Certification Institute must approve you before you schedule an exam. Pearson VUE also states that first-time test takers must create a Pearson web account and need their BICSI Candidate ID when scheduling. These are official process requirements, not optional preparation suggestions.
Check the name on your Pearson account against the name on your Authorized to Test letter and your identification documents. Pearson VUE specifically instructs candidates to ensure that first and last names match the ATT letter and two forms of identification.
A practical pre-scheduling checklist is: confirm that BICSI has approved you; locate your Candidate ID; create or verify the Pearson web account; check the name fields carefully; confirm which exam name and identifier the account presents; and retain the ATT information. If the account does not show the expected exam, stop and resolve the identity or eligibility issue before selecting an appointment.

How should you build a study baseline?
Begin with a diagnostic, not a long reading session. List the installation activities, terms, diagrams, procedures, and standards-related ideas you can explain without reference material, then mark each item as confident, uncertain, or unfamiliar. Because the official page does not provide a detailed blueprint, this baseline helps prioritize study without pretending that every topic has a known exam weight.
Use the current BICSI manuals identified for your approved exam as the primary reference. For each chapter or objective supplied by the authorized materials, create a compact record containing the key principle, the conditions that change the answer, the reason a procedure is required, and the evidence you would inspect in a real installation scenario.
Avoid treating recognition as mastery. Being able to identify a term in a multiple-choice list is weaker than being able to explain its purpose, distinguish it from a similar term, and select an appropriate action when the installation conditions change. Your diagnostic should therefore include short written explanations and simple scenario decisions.
What is a practical study sequence?
Study in four passes: establish the vocabulary and system relationships, learn the prescribed installation practices, apply the concepts to scenarios and documentation, then perform a final error review. This sequence moves from recognition to judgment and makes it easier to identify whether a mistake comes from missing knowledge or careless reading.
In the first pass, map the manual structure and define unfamiliar terms in your own words. Do not copy definitions without understanding how the term affects an installation decision. In the second pass, study procedures and requirements together with their purpose, prerequisites, and consequences of non-compliance.
In the third pass, use diagrams, work orders, inspection notes, and fault scenarios that you create from the manual material. Ask what information is missing, what should be checked first, and which result would indicate a problem. In the fourth pass, revisit only the items you missed or could not explain; rereading every page equally is usually less efficient than targeted correction.

How should you use practice questions?
Practice questions are useful for checking reasoning, terminology, and time-management habits, but they are not evidence of the live exam’s exact content. Use only legitimate training material and treat every answer explanation as something to verify against the authorized BICSI manuals.
After answering a question, explain why the selected option is correct and why each alternative is unsuitable. If you cannot do that, mark the item as unresolved even when the answer was technically correct. Separate errors caused by knowledge gaps from errors caused by misreading a condition, overlooking a qualifier, or changing an initially sound answer without justification.
Do not use exam dumps, leaked questions, or memorized answer lists. They do not establish that you understand the underlying installation practice, and they can be inaccurate, outdated, or unrelated to the code you are approved to take. A stronger practice routine converts each missed question into a manual reference and a new scenario written in your own words.

What happens after passing?
Passing is not presented as the end of professional responsibility. Pearson VUE states that successful candidates must adhere to strict standards of conduct and keep their knowledge current through continuing education. Plan for those obligations as part of the certification decision, even though the supplied source does not specify the continuing-education units, renewal cycle, fees, or reporting process.
Before relying on the credential for an employment or project requirement, confirm the post-pass rules with BICSI. Record any code of conduct, continuing-education, renewal, or status-maintenance instructions provided with your certification materials.
This forward-looking check can affect whether the credential fits your plans. A candidate should understand not only the preparation effort and scheduling steps, but also the ongoing responsibilities attached to passing.
